The design of this shelf system prioritizes long-term usability and flexibility, featuring fully replaceable internal components paired with a convenient quick-release interface. This user-friendly design allows for swift disassembly and replacement of internal parts—such as support brackets, partition boards, or adjustment fixtures—without the need for complex tools. Whether facing component wear after long-term use, or needing to adapt to changed storage needs (like adjusting for larger-sized goods), users can easily complete part replacements or functional upgrades, avoiding the waste of replacing the entire shelf |
The practical value of this design has been validated by data from a global logistics firm: a single set of shelves, relying on the replaceable internal components and upgradeable structure, can undergo up to five rounds of performance or functional upgrades throughout its service life. Each upgrade targets the firm’s evolving storage demands—such as increasing load-bearing capacity, optimizing layer spacing, or adding anti-slip functions—allowing the shelf to continuously meet operational needs across different stages. This not only extends the shelf’s service life significantly but also reduces the frequency of purchasing new equipment, creating long-term economic value for enterprises

Customize configurations for various industries: The cold chain version includes a phase change energy storage module for 72 hours of passive insulation. The hazardous chemicals version features a double-layer explosion-proof structure and is ATEX certified. | |
The retail version is equipped with a gravity sensing system, which increases the picking accuracy rate to 99.95%. | |
A new energy vehicle factory achieved full-process standardization after applying solutions, reducing logistics costs by 28% and increasing on-time delivery to 99.2%. |
